if you buy a booster pack make sure its made by some proper reliable manufacturer, To be honest you can just buy an SLA battery and solder some cable and clamps on it. The pack has exactly that in it.
Just recharge it every month or so.
To be honest - nothing beats a set of jumper cables abt 26 sqmm close to 2AWG and real solid copper jaw clamps, You should also know where to jump it from. In mercedes benz you have the remote terminals in the engine room but they require that you connect the jumper cables and let the car's own battery charge up for about 10 minutes before you fire the starter from the key - also make sure the smart key is NEVER in the ignition of your benz when you are hooking up any cables
